    Abstract: A central directory system for a network of dial-up communication devices is described. In a preferred embodiment, the communication devices are videoconferencing devices. The system includes a directory management module coupled to the network and configured for importing and exporting directory information to and from a communication device. The directory information received by the management module can be grouped into address books by an access control module coupled to a database in which the address books can be stored. The access control module is further functional to manage access to the address books. Embodiments of the directory system provide systems and methods for providing intelligent dialing service to the dial-up communication device. A dialing algorithm determines a dialing sequence to connect communication devices through a network based on geographic dialing rules and information related to the requesting device.

    Abstract: A system and method is disclosed for preparing video conference images. An endpoint has a wide screen display. The disclosed system creates an image with an aspect ratio of about 16:9 for the endpoint. The image is altered or modified to change the aspect ratio to about 4:3. In one example, two portions can be added to the image to increase the overall height of the image. The wide screen display is set to a zoom mode and is capable of substantially displaying the image without the added portions. Alternatively, the image is stretched along its height by a factor of 4/3. The wide screen display is set to the wide mode and is capable of substantially displaying the image without the stretched height. The disclosed system and method can receive signals that the endpoint has a wide screen display and can also inform a user at the endpoint to set the wide screen display to the wide or zoom modes.

    Abstract: A system and method for determining if a first and second device are co-located includes first and second sensors for receiving a sample signal. Each sensor is coupled to the first and second devices. The first and second devices each responsively generate a first and second signal representing the sampled signal. Also included is a transmission device located at the first device for transmitting the first signal to the second device and a receiving device located at the second device for receiving the first signal from the first device. Finally, a signal analysis device determines if the first and second devices are co-located.

    Abstract: Disclosed herein is a videoconferencing system that has been integrated into a flat panel display or computer monitor. The integration provides an improved form factor for the videoconferencing system. In addition, the integration offers the dual use as a computer monitor and as a videoconferencing system. The system includes a videoconferencing module attaching to a back of the flat panel display. The videoconferencing module has videoconferencing electronics that electronically connect to integral electronics of the display. The system also includes a microphone/camera module attaching to a top of the flat panel display. The microphone/camera module has a camera and microphone that both electronically connect to the videoconferencing electronics.
